What to Expect
Your initial appointment lasts about 45–60 minutes and includes a comprehensive review of your health history, current medications, and goals. The first visit can be completed either in person or virtually through telehealth, depending on your preference.
Follow-up visits are typically 20–30 minutes and can also be conducted virtually or in person. During each visit, your provider will:
Review your progress and medication effects
Discuss sleep, nutrition, stress, and lifestyle factors
Adjust medications or dosages if needed
Ensure you feel comfortable and informed about your treatment plan
